/**************************************************************************
 * OBJMXUD.C - Turn a normal object into an XUSERDEF object.
 *
 *	Whenever a library routine wants to supply a custom drawing routine
 *	for a standard GEM object, it calls this to fill in an XUSERDEF
 *	and attach it to the original object.  The difference between an
 *	XUSERDEF object and a regular USERDEF object is the contents of the
 *	USERBLK structure attached to the object.  A regular USERBLK contains
 *	a pointer to the drawing routine followed by a longword of anything
 *	the application wants.	For an XUSERBLK, the ap-specific longword is
 *	a pointer to the XUSERBLK itself, and then there are more fields,
 *	which contain the original ob_type and the original _Ob_spec, the
 *	parent tree and object to which the XUSERBLK is attached, and any
 *	other data you might want to add following the predefined fields.
 *	(When adding other fields after the predefined ones, pass a non-zero
 *	xub_size parm to indicate how much extra data is there.)
 *
 *	All this smoke-and-mirrors lets us transform a standard GEM object
 *	into a new custom type without losing the information from the
 *	original object.  Other library routines (rsc_gstrings, for example)
 *	know how to cope with XUSERBLK objects.
 *
 *	Note that we properly cope with INDIRECT objects (as always), and
 *	we preserve any extended type info in the original object; we only
 *	change the low-order byte when plugging in the G_USERDEF ob_type.
 *************************************************************************/

#include "gemfintl.h"

void xob_transform(ptree, obj, pblk, pdraw, ptouch, xub_size)
	OBJECT			*ptree;
	short			obj;
	XUSERBLK		*pblk;
	XUB_DRAWFUNC	*pdraw;
	XUB_TOUCHFUNC	*ptouch;
	long			xub_size;
{
	_Ob_spec_t	*pspec;
	OBJECT		*pobj;

	pobj  = &ptree[obj];
	pspec = OBPSPEC(pobj);

	pblk->ub_draw	  = pdraw;
	pblk->ub_touch	  = ptouch;
	pblk->ub_self	  = pblk;
	pblk->ub_size	  = (xub_size == 0) ? sizeof(XUSERBLK) : xub_size;
	pblk->parent_tree = ptree;
	pblk->parent_obj  = obj;

	pblk->ob_type	  = OBGTYPE(pobj);
	pobj->ob_type	  = OBXTYPE(pobj) | G_USERDEF;

	pblk->ob_spec	  = *pspec;
	*pspec			  = (_Ob_spec_t)pblk;

	if (ptouch != NULL) {
		pobj->ob_flags |= TOUCHEXIT;
	}

}


/*----------------------------------------------------------------------------
 * This is properly called via the macro XUBPTR(); for internal use only.
 *--------------------------------------------------------------------------*/

void * _GetXub(pobj)
	OBJECT *pobj;
{
	XUSERBLK   *xub;

	xub = (XUSERBLK *)OBVSPEC(pobj);
	if (OBGTYPE(pobj) == G_USERDEF && xub->ub_self == xub) {
		return xub;
	}

	return NULL;
}
